Plastic Media Blasting (Aircraft Airframes)

Narrative:

To meet increasingly tight wastewater discharge standards, aircraft will be stripped using Plastic Media Blasting (PMB) in lieu of chemical stripping (when approved by NAVAIR). Wastewater generated by chemical stripping requires treatment before discharge. Waste products generated by PMB contain chromium, cadmium and blasting grit. PMB process discharge does not require treatment, hence, the disposal cost is significantly lower than that of the chemical stripping process.

Funding: $450,000/$670,000 Per Year Based on Savings in Labor
Application/Source: Aircraft Paint Stripping
Pollutant Category: Hazardous Waste
Governing Regs/Laws: Bay Area Air Quality Management District (BAAQMD), Regulation 8, Rule 29 on Aerospace Coating

Status:

- Approval of PMB Aircraft Airframe Stripping is Still Pending with NAVAIR. Air Pollution Permit Has not Been Obtained to Allow PMB.
